Default how to have the browser pop up to accept terms?

my bold 9700 will login into the wi-fi but I cannot accept the terms because the browser does not pop up top prompt to access the terms of services.

It shows that I am in connected but no UMA going.

Anybody know how to make it so that when it connects to the wifi, it will pop up the browser to accept?

This is a good question.

Scenario: you are on the road and staying at a hotel offering free wifi. You search for the network on your BB, select it, and connect; but the wifi badge never goes white and you are not truly connected to BIS. Stumped, you decide to check with your laptop and discover it has a disclaimer screen that you simply have to click the I Agree button for, and away you go.

However, you never see such a screen on the BB. I think this is what the OP is asking and I'd like to know too.
